#b6b0e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6b0e0 is composed of 71.4% red, 69%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 21.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.6% and a lightness of 78.4%. #b6b0e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6d61c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b6b0e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6b0e0 has RGB values of R:182, G:176,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 11972832.

Shades and Tints of #b6b0e0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6b0e0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c5cb is the less saturated color, while #a092fe is the most saturated one.
